A window grille is a collection of dividers connected together. Window Grilles – narrow strips of wood, vinyl, or metal used to visually separate the glass of a window into individual sections. When the lines the grilles create are purely horizontal and/or vertical, they are referred to as grids. Grids are by far the most popular style of grilles. Tudor homes are known for lots of gables and rooflines, making them a perfect candidate for another angular style of window grid – the diamond grid. On Tudor homes, you could go with diamond grid windows as an accent or as a main feature of each window.
Window styles get a little fancier with the Tudor architecture. You’ll find clustered casement windows with diamond pattern grids with six or more panes. These diamond patterns echo the criss-crossing of exposed timbers over stucco or brick facades and amps up the old-world European charm.

Consider your home’s style when you think about whether or not you want grids. Look at pictures online and see what kind of windows fit in best with that style. You can also drive around your area, looking for other homes like yours. If you have a colonial home, for example, most of those homes have windows with grids in them.
